Block walls serve both functional and visual functions in landscaping, providing structure, personal privacy, and visual interest to outside spaces. These walls can be used to keep soil on sloped residential or commercial properties, specify garden beds, or produce clear borders within a landscape. The option of block type-- concrete, interlocking, or ornamental-- affects both the strength and appearance of the wall. Appropriate planning makes sure stability, specifically for taller walls, with considerations for drainage, support, and soil pressure. Installation begins with a well-prepared base, frequently including excavation and leveling to ensure the wall stays straight and steady with time. Mortar or adhesive might be used depending upon the block type, and support like rebar can enhance resilience. A competent landscaper makes sure each course is level and lined up, preventing future shifting or cracking. Block walls also provide imaginative opportunities through finishes, textures, and colors, enabling them to complement the surrounding landscape. Integrating lighting, planters, or cascading plants can soften the hard edges, making the wall both useful and visually appealing. Routine examinations and minor repair work help maintain the wall's integrity for years to come
